For all of my friends, i’m going to give them a chocolate heart on a stick with red sprinkles, for VALENTINES DAY! Does anyone know some good homemade chocolate recipes? Please no dark chocolate, just plain everyday regular chocolate.
get some heart molds, melt some Hershey’s chocolate chips over a double boiler and pour into the molds, insert stick, sprinkle them, put in fridge to harden!

Raspberry Chocolate Scones Ingredients:
1 cup Whole Wheat Flour
1 cup All Purpose White Flour
5 tablespoons Sugar
1/2 teaspoon Salt
1 tablespoon Baking Powder
5 tablespoons Diced Soft Butter
1 cup Cream
3/4 cup Raspberries
1/2 cup Chopped Chocolate
